Fresh Strawberry Spinach Salad

    Steps

    1
    Done

    For Dressing, Zest Lemon to Measure 1/2 Tsp Zest.

    2
    Done

    Juice Lemon to Measure 2 Tbsp Juice.

    3
    Done

    Combine Zest, Juice, Vinegar, Sugar, Oil and Poppy Seeds in Small Bowl.

    4
    Done

    Whisk Until Well Blended.

    5
    Done

    Cover; Refrigerate Until Ready to Use.

    6
    Done

    Preheat Oven to 350f.

    7
    Done

    For Salad, Spread Almonds in Single Layer Over Bottom of Small Baking Pan.

    8
    Done

    Bake 10-12 Minutes or Until Lightly Toasted.

    9
    Done

    Remove from Oven; Cool Almonds.

    10
    Done

    Hull Strawberries; Cut Strawberries Into Quarters.
